8164. Jesus Is Here

1 Together met in Jesus’ name,
Jesus is here, Jesus is here;
Today as yesterday the same,
Jesus is here, Jesus is here;
He bears the faintest sigh for rest,
The weakest throb of aching breast;
Accept Him as a welcome guest,
Jesus is here, Jesus is here.

2 To give the guilty conscience rest,
Jesus is here, Jesus is here;
To soothe the heart by grief oppressed,
Jesus is here, Jesus is here;
The weary, heavy laden soul
Its burdens may upon Him roll;
He waits to take and bear the whole,
Jesus is here, Jesus is here.

3 Your sins and guilt before Him lay,
Jesus is here, Jesus is here;
The worst He will not turn away,
Jesus is here, Jesus is here;
For you His precious blood was shed,
In death for you He bowed His head,
His arms of love are round you spread,
Jesus is here, Jesus is here.

Text Information
First Line: Together met in Jesus’ name
Title: Jesus Is Here
Author: William Stevenson
Meter: LMD
Language: English
Source: Good as Gold (New York: Biglow & Main, 1880)
Copyright: Public Domain
Tune Information
Name: SLOVENIA
Composer: William Stevenson (1880)
Meter: LMD
Key: E♭ Major
Copyright: Public Domain
